Summary:
The Baldwin Elementary Primary Center and Baldwin Elementary Intermediate Center are the two elementary schools located in Baldwin City, Kansas. Both schools have demonstrated strong academic performance, with the Intermediate Center consistently ranking in the top 30% of Kansas elementary schools over the past few years.
The Baldwin Elementary Intermediate Center has outperformed the state and district averages in English Language Arts and Mathematics proficiency across multiple grade levels. In the 2024-2025 school year, the Intermediate Center had 54.98% of students proficient or better in ELA, compared to 50.07% for the Baldwin City district and 44.47% for the state. Similarly, in Mathematics, the Intermediate Center had 47.4% of students proficient or better, compared to 44.71% for the district and 38.73% for the state.
Both schools have relatively low chronic absenteeism rates, with 19.5% for the 2024-2025 school year. The Baldwin Elementary Primary Center had a higher per-student spending of $12,020 in the 2018-2019 school year, compared to $9,361 for the Intermediate Center. The student-teacher ratios for the 2023-2024 school year were 18.7 for the Primary Center and 19.7 for the Intermediate Center. Overall, the data suggests that the elementary schools in Baldwin City are providing a high-quality education to their students, with the Intermediate Center standing out as a particularly strong performer.
